The Hidden Pressure Behind Everyday Care

A typical shift in a care home rarely follows a predictable rhythm. Staff move between medication rounds, documentation, family communication, activity coordination, dining support, and unexpected resident needs. When information is scattered across paper notes, spreadsheets, and multiple systems, small delays quickly grow into frustration.

Over time, this fragmentation creates:

Constant time pressure

Staff spend valuable minutes searching for updates, rewriting notes, or confirming details that should already be visible. These repeated interruptions quietly extend the workday and increase mental load.

Fear of missing something important

When records live in different places, the worry of overlooking a change in condition or dietary requirement becomes a daily stressor. Even experienced professionals can feel uncertain without a single source of truth.

Emotional exhaustion

Care work is already emotionally demanding. Administrative confusion adds an extra layer of strain that has nothing to do with compassion or skill, yet it drains energy just the same.

Reducing workplace stress in care homes therefore begins with simplifying the environment staff work within.
